A new approach to the solution of a class of diffraction problems for closed and open periodic structures is illustrated by means of the scattering of an incident modal field at the junction of a parallel‐plate waveguide with electric and magnetic walls. The formulation is in terms of field matching. The resulting singular integral equation is solved in closed form by reduction to a Hilbert problem. A comparison with the results of the residue‐calculus method of the mode‐matching technique is included.
